Battershill Surname Meaning

From Where Does The Surname Originate? meaning and history

This surname is derived from a geographical locality. 'of Battishill' or 'Battishall,' probably a manor or small locality in Devon.

William de Batteshol, Devon, 1273. Hundred Rolls.

Antony Luther claims lease of Manor of Battvlishall, 1382: Kec. Office, Cal. State Papers (Domestic).

1691. Peter Battishill and Ann Howkey: Marriage Alleg. (Canterbury).

Jonathan Battishill, 1738-1801, musical Dictionary of National Biography.

1746. Buried — Jonathan Battishill: St. Peter, Cornhill.

A Dictionary of English and Welsh Surnames (1896) by Charles Wareing Endell Bardsley

How Common Is The Last Name Battershill? popularity and diffusion

The last name is the 709,895th most prevalent family name worldwide. It is borne by around 1 in 17,645,390 people. The last name occurs mostly in Europe, where 47 percent of Battershill are found; 47 percent are found in Northern Europe and 47 percent are found in British Isles.

The last name is most widely held in England, where it is held by 185 people, or 1 in 301,179. In England Battershill is mostly concentrated in: Greater London, where 23 percent are found, Devon, where 23 percent are found and Kent, where 12 percent are found. Aside from England Battershill is found in 13 countries. It is also found in Canada, where 19 percent are found and Australia, where 11 percent are found.

Battershill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The frequency of Battershill has changed over time. In England the number of people who held the Battershill last name rose 120 percent between 1881 and 2014 and in The United States it rose 336 percent between 1880 and 2014.
